MUSKETEERS RALLY FOR 5-4 WIN OVER STEEL SATURDAY Clark Cup Final to be decided Tuesday night at Sioux City
GENEVA, ILLINOIS - The Sioux City Musketeers rallied late in the third period Saturday in Game 4 of the USHL Clark Cup Final to defeat the Chicago Steel, 5-4, in front of 2,159 fans at Fox Valley Ice Arena. The best-of-five series is now tied, 2-2, with a decisive Game 5 set for Tuesday night in Sioux City, Iowa.
Eeli Tolvanen and Kristian Pospisil each scored in the final three minutes of regulation to lead the Musketeers back from a 4-3 deficit.
Chicago jumped out to a 2-0 lead in the first period. Mitch Lewandowski sent a picture-perfect shot over the right shoulder of Musketeers goaltender Matiss Kivlenieks for a power play goal at 10:06. Less than two minutes later, Jake Jaremko registered his first of the night. Kivlenieks made a terrific save on Reggie Lutz, but Jaremko jammed in the rebound at 11:53.
The Musketeers came back to tie the game, 2-2, off second period goals from Aapeli Rasanen and Phillip Knies. But the Steel responded to regain a two-goal lead; Jaremko tallied his second of the night at 10:58, with Lutz once again recording the primary assist. Lutz then scored a goal of his own, a one-timer from the right circle for Chicago's second power play goal of the night at 18:47.
However, the Musketeers climbed back within a goal before the second intermission when Odeen Tufto fired a low shot past Stezka 44 seconds prior to the break.
In the third period, Sioux City turned up the heat, tripling the Steel in shots, 12-4. Tolvanen tied the game with 2:53 remaining, sliding a backhanded breakaway shot through Stezka's five hole. Then, with just 69 seconds remaining, Pospisil completed the comeback, blasting a shot from the right wing past the glove of Stezka.
The series will be decided Tuesday, May 23 at Sioux City with a 7:05 p.m. faceoff at Tyson Events Center.
